> The machine has a 3Com 3c523 Etherlink/MC card installed. It worked under > 2.2.17 but I can't load the module in 2.4.1.
Nobody has fixed this driver for 2.4 yet
> eth0: 3c523 adapter found in slot 3 > eth0: 3Com 3c523 Rev 0xe at 0x1300 > eth0: memprobe, Can't find memory at 0xc0000! > 3c523.c: No 3c523 cards found
Yep. Most probably it needs munging to use isa_memcpy_fromio and the like or ioremap.
